On 26 and 27 November 2015, Musical Theatre students from Central returned once more to Derby for their fourth annual residency at The Guildhall Theatre and with their touring production of ‘Pentecost’.  Alongside the productions, Central ran a series of targeted workshops with area students, offered Q&A sessions about the process of applying for drama school, visited local colleges to discuss the benefits of further study and, more generally, showcased the breadth of degrees and careers on offer in the arts.

On Monday 7 December, The Royal Central School of Speech and Drama hosted its annual Graduation Ceremony at The Royal Festival Hall.  Alongside a class of highly promising new graduates, Central awarded Honorary Fellowship to three extraordinary members of the industry: David Jubb, Rebecca Lenkiewicz and Barbara Windsor.

Central alumna Cathy Englade (MA Applied Theatre, 2012), along with Dr Selina Busby (MA Applied Theatre Course Leader), current students Qita Iseley and Rachel Hunter (both BA Drama, Applied Theatre & Education, 2015) and a New York based production team, are developing the second phases of The Crossing Bridges Project in partnership with Central and Covenant House International, an NGO that shelters and aides more than 55,000 homeless and trafficked youth annually throughout six countries.
